
Saradhi Kuwait Central Vanitha Vedhi hosted Sargasangamam 2025, a two-day cultural festival that brought together more than 1,000 participants, creating an electrifying atmosphere of creativity and competition. The event unfolded across five stages, featuring an impressive 62 competitions, celebrating the artistic and cultural diversity of the Indian expatriate community in Kuwait.
The grand event was organized under the leadership of General Convenor Remya Dinu, supported by Joint Convenors Vinesh Vasudevan and Asha Jayakrishnan, along with the dedicated team of Saradhi Kuwait Central Vanitha Vedhi officials. Their collaborative efforts ensured the seamless execution of the event.

The closing ceremony, a highlight of the event, was inaugurated by Manas Raj, First Secretary at the Indian Embassy Kuwait, who praised the initiative for its role in fostering cultural exchange and community bonding. K. R. Aji, President of Saradhi Kuwait, delivered an inspiring Presidential Address. General Secretary Jayan Sadasivan extended a warm Welcome Speech to all attendees. General Convenor Remya Dinu expressed heartfelt gratitude through her Vote of Thanks, acknowledging the participants, sponsors, and organizers for their contributions to the event's success. Special felicitations were delivered by Saradhi Kuwait Trust Chairman Jithin Das and Vanitha Vedhi Chairperson Preethi Prasanth, highlighting the importance of cultural events in uniting the community and providing a platform for showcasing talent.

The prestigious Kumaranashan Everrolling Trophy, sponsored by Shifa Al Jazeera International, was awarded to the Mangaf West Unit for their outstanding overall performance. The Mangaf East Unit and Abu Halifa Unit secured the second and third places, respectively, in a close contest that reflected the high level of competition.
